Angel Nails Store locator United States

Angel Nails store locator United States displays complete list and huge database of Angel Nails stores, factory stores, shops and boutiques in United States. Angel Nails information: map of United States, shopping hours, contact information.

Angel Nails stores located in United States: 14
Largest shopping mall with Angel Nails store in United States: Westfield Valley Fair 

Search all Angel Nails stores located in United States

Specify Angel Nails store location:

Go to the city Angel Nails locator